A complete organic fertilizer production line covers multiple stages. The first stage is the raw material pretreatment stage, where different sources of organic materials are preliminarily processed through equipment such as crushing and stirring to achieve a suitable state and prepare for subsequent fermentation. Continuing into the core fermentation stage, under the action of specific microbial communities, organic materials undergo high-temperature fermentation, and harmful substances are decomposed into stable humus. Afterwards, through processes such as granulation, drying, and screening, a commercial organic fertilizer with uniform particles and easy storage and use is produced.
After applying organic fertilizer to the soil, it can effectively improve soil structure, increase soil porosity, enhance soil water and fertilizer retention capacity, and create a favorable soil environment for crop growth. At the same time, the rich nutrients contained in organic fertilizers can be slowly released, providing long-term nutrient supply for crops and significantly improving the quality of agricultural products.
